Are people in Cedar Crest older or younger than people in Silver City?
- The Median Age in Cedar Crest is 20.4 years older than in Silver City.

Are housing costs cheaper in Cedar Crest or Silver City?
- Cedar Crest housing costs are 89.1% more expensive than Silver City hous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Cedar Crest or Silver City?
- The average commute for residents of Cedar Crest is 5.6 minutes longer than it is for residents of Silver City.
